I'm not sure what your point is. Based on the photograph available, it looks like a redial, so no (again, based on the information available), that watch does not appear to be worth collecting. Also, as I noted above, the radium burns are more severe than we normally see, which also points to a redial. Radium is dangerous not only if you eat it. It emits radon gas that can accumulate to dangerous levels if your storage space is not ventilated. Ventilating solves the problem, but still, why add another radon-emitting watch to your collection if it has no vintage value?

You should definitely not touch the dial on a watch like this without protection for your hands and a mask. We have at least a dozen posts on radium dangers on the forum. Just do a Search and you will see them.

I'm quite surprised that Grey & Sons would handle a radium dial in that matter. They are a large and well respected shop in our area.

My understanding is that there is very little danger from simply wearing a radium dialed watch on an occasional basis. Don't sleep with it on, especially if you put your hands near your head.
